Status Indicator Raps
024-980 (A-Finisher) Stacker Tray Full Stack
BSD-ON:12.8
One of the following:
At Power On, the Stack Height Sensor detected the height and the Full position.
During the operation of adjusting (lowering) the height of the Stacker Tray for small paper
to be ejected, the Full position was detected.
During the operation of adjusting (lowering) the height of the Stacker Tray for large paper
to be ejected, the Half position (Full-of-Large-Sheets position) was detected.
With the Half position (Full-of-Large-Sheets position) already detected, paper (large
paper) a stack of which is limited to the Half position was ejected.
Initial Actions
Check that the Stack Height Sensor is properly installed, not broken and has no foreign
objects.
Check Stacker Stack Sensors 1 and 2 are properly installed and free from foreign objects
and that their actuators are not broken.
Power Off/On.
Procedure
Check for remaining paper and foreign objects on the Stacker Tray. The Stacker Tray is free
of paper and/or foreign objects.
YN
Remove the remaining paper and/or foreign object(s).
Check the drive mechanism to the Stacker Tray for a deformed or broken part and not-seated
gears.
The drive mechanism is free of defects and the gears seat properly.
YN
Repair the Stacker Tray mechanism.
Enter COmponent Control [012-267]. Block and unblock the Stack Height Sensor with a piece
of paper.
The display changes.
YN
Check the connections of P/J8708 and P/J8727. P/J8708 and P/J8727 are securely
connected.
YN
Connect P/J8708 and P/J8727 securely.
Check for an open or short circuit between J8708 and J8727. The wires between
J8708 and J8727 are OK.
YN
Repair the open or short circuit.
Measure the voltage between J8708-3 (+) on the Finisher PWB and GND (-). The volt-
age is approx. +5VDC.
YN
Go to Wirenet A-Finisher +5VDC and check the +5VDC circuit.
Measure the voltage between J8708-2 (+) on the Finisher PWB and GND (-). Block and
unblock the Stack Height Sensor with a piece of paper.
The voltage changes.
YN
Replace the Stack Height Sensor (PL 22.10).
Check the wires and connectors for an intermittent open or short circuit. If the problem
continues, replace the Finisher PWB (PL 22.7).
Run DC330[012-278].
Enter [012-278]. Rotate the Stacker Stack Sensor 1 actuator by hand to block and unblock the
sensor.
The display changes.
YN
Check the connections of P/J8707 and P/J8722. P/J8707 and P/J8722 are securely
connected.
YN
Connect P/J8707 and P/J8722 securely.
Check for an open or short circuit between J8707 and J8722. The wires between
J8707 and J8722 are OK.
YN
Repair the open wire or short circuit.
Measure the voltage between J8707-6 (+) on the Finisher PWB and GND (-). The volt-
age is approx. +5VDC.
YN
Go to Wirenet A-Finisher +5VDC and check the +5VDC circuit.
Measure the voltage between J8707-5 (+) on the Finisher PWB and GND (-). Rotate the
Stacker Stack Sensor 1 actuator by hand to block and unblock the sensor.
The voltage
changes.
YN
Replace the Stacker Stack Sensor 1(PL 22.8).
Check the wires and connectors for an intermittent open or short circuit. If the problem
continues, replace the Finisher PWB (PL 22.7).
Run DC330[012-279].
Enter [012-279]. Rotate the Stacker Stack Sensor 2 actuator by hand to block and unblock the
sensor.
The display changes.
YN
Check the connections of P/J8707 and P/J8721. P/J8707 and P/J8721 are securely
connected.
YN
Connect P/J8707 and P/J8721 securely.
Check for an open or short circuit between J8707 and J8721. The wires between
J8707 and J8721 are OK.
YN
Repair the open or short circuit.
Measure the voltage between J8707-3 (+) on the Finisher PWB and GND (-). The volt-
age is approx. +5VDC.
